Output 73d56d7a73360e9dc05009e50a9d56579e084ea8737c71494fd83c92e3935535:7

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d9aef68ee4bd063627b7dd43199af30f621b42a OP_EQUAL
address
35r9wGAFSBxNvCeFdJPPihcAM8y5985Htd
transaction
73d56d7a73360e9dc05009e50a9d56579e084ea8737c71494fd83c92e3935535
spent
true